Fatal Error
I narrowed down a problem from about thousands of warnings, so I reinstalled and I get a Fatal Error. I have seen a few of the same thing, but they are not the same idea. It's Step 5 that always happens. I have no done anything to manipulate it, I tried creating an account myself and I got the same result.

http://atghost.net/billing/order is where I installed it.

Everytime I get to step 5 I get a PHP Fatal Error.

PHP Code:
Fatal errorUncaught exception 'Exception' with message 'String could not be parsed as XML' in /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/servers/whm.php:49 Stack trace#0 /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/servers/whm.php(49): SimpleXMLElement->__construct('') #1 /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/servers/whm.php(71): whm->remote('/xml-api/create...') #2 /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/class_server.php(111): whm->signup('1', '0') #3 /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/ajax.php(115): server->signup() #4 /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/ajax.php(552): AJAX->create() #5 {main} thrown in /home/atghostn/public_html/billing/includes/servers/whm.php on line 49

Did you check the 'Server Configuration' in THT's Admin Panel? Try generating a new access key in WHM and try again.

Thank you it wasn't running off of "localhost" but it changed to an empty value. I fixed it now. Thank you!
